Elizabeth Rosenberg is a personal branding expert, strategic communications consultant, intuitive, and founder of The Good Advice Company. Her company is a marketing and communications consultancy, and with more than two decades of experience working with some of the most innovative brands and leaders in the world, Elizabeth taps her knowledge, intuition and truths to uncover and amplify purpose and ownable narratives. In this podcast for managers, Audrey, Lee and Elizabeth discuss:  Personal Branding for Impact: Elizabeth Rosenberg emphasizes that personal branding should be driven by the desire to make a meaningful impact rather than seeking fame. She advises leaders to focus on authentic stories that reflect their true selves, which in turn resonate more with their audience. Internal Personal Branding: Elizabeth highlights that personal branding is not just for external visibility but also crucial within an organization. She encourages individuals to be known for who they are and their unique contributions, rather than just their job titles, supporting a more human and impactful legacy. Authenticity in Leadership: Elizabeth discusses the importance of authenticity in leadership, such as sharing personal stories of overcoming challenges like corporate burnout or being a sober leader. These authentic narratives can differentiate leaders and create a more meaningful connection with their audience. Transparency in Communication: Elizabeth underscores the importance of transparency in communication, both upwards to the C-suite and downwards to employees. Clear and honest communication can build trust and mitigate crises, especially during challenging times like layoffs. Purpose-Driven Leadership: Elizabeth's approach involves helping leaders uncover their life purpose and integrate it with their professional roles. This holistic view helps leaders align their work with their true values, leading to more fulfilling and impactful careers. "Leaders make a mistake when they are living and leading in fear of being accepted as our authentic selves. And when they want to be famous, well known, or popular vs. wanting to make an impact.”– Elizabeth Rosenberg   Build Credibility and Effective Leadership with the Manage Smarter Podcast Join hosts Audrey Strong and C.
